Output 50b1f99f29b840426f98bbaa685ff7f9f25d3ee8a2d7755a007a1d145c5288cd:0

value
58735461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f33e665ca6b6de87078fadaf3f553473e094011 OP_EQUAL
address
3DHbuyqdXk5r75HFSme6TzfZTt4hQtwVea
transaction
50b1f99f29b840426f98bbaa685ff7f9f25d3ee8a2d7755a007a1d145c5288cd
spent
true